HEPA Filtration: The Gold Standard
At the heart of most Miko air purifiers is a True HEPA filter. This type of filter is certified to capture 99.97% of airborne particles as small as 0.3 microns. This includes common allergens like pollen, dust mites, pet dander, and mold spores.
Activated Carbon for Odors and VOCs
Beyond particulate matter, Miko units often feature activated carbon filters. These filters are excellent at adsorbing gases, odors, and volatile organic compounds (VOCs) that can be released from cleaning supplies, furniture, and other building materials. This dual action provides a more complete air purification solution.
Pre-filters for Larger Particles
A washable pre-filter is typically included to catch larger particles like hair and lint. This not only extends the life of the more expensive HEPA and carbon filters but also improves overall system efficiency.

Installation and Maintenance Considerations for Schools
For schools, ease of installation and straightforward maintenance are critical factors. Miko air purifiers are generally designed for plug-and-play functionality, minimizing the need for complex setup.
Simple Setup Process
Most Miko air purifiers require minimal assembly. Typically, users just need to remove the plastic packaging from the filters, insert them, plug in the unit, and turn it on. This makes deployment across multiple classrooms efficient.
Filter Replacement Schedule
Filter replacement is the primary maintenance task. Miko typically recommends replacing HEPA filters every 6-12 months and carbon filters every 3-6 months, depending on usage and air quality. Many units will provide alerts when filters need changing, simplifying the process.
Cleaning and Longevity
Regularly cleaning the exterior of the unit and the pre-filter (if washable) will help maintain optimal performance and extend the lifespan of the device. Schools should establish a routine for these tasks to ensure continuous operation.

Cost of Units and Replacement Filters
Miko air purifiers can represent a significant upfront investment, and the cost of replacement filters adds to the ongoing operational expenses. Schools with tight budgets may need to carefully weigh these costs against the benefits.
Coverage Area Limitations
Each Miko air purifier is designed for a specific room size or coverage area. For larger school spaces or open-plan areas, multiple units may be required, increasing the overall cost and management complexity.
Reliance on Electricity
Like all electronic devices, Miko air purifiers require a constant power supply. This means they are susceptible to power outages, though this is a standard limitation for most air purification systems.
